Just a short question about switch layers.
I made a character and put all the different eye settings in a switch layer.
Then I duplicated this head about 6 times, and made different headsettings by dragging the points around. Each new setting I placed in a group layer. So now I have 6 different heads, each head has a switch layer with the different eyes. I figured now I put all six heads in a new switch layer, but if I do that, the switch layer for the eyes will not work,. as soon as I click on it it becomes invisible. I probably misunderstand the proper hiarchy or something, or more likely overlook some basic principle. What am I doing wrong? Thanks. :cry:

Hey Dust, make sure the eye switch layer you want to switch is in the group layer that is the active layer in your head switch layer.

I got the solution. Thanks for answering. I suppose it had something to do with the way I had placed the switch layer for the eyes. I had a main switchlayer for all the heads, but as a sublayer I put in the switchlayer for the eyes and that did not work. I dragged the eyeswitch layer out of the headswitchlayer so they are simply under each other, independently from each other and now it works perfectly. All is well that ends well. :D
